Friday Romford greyhound tips

There are ifs and buts aplenty, but New Destiny (9.28) if difficult to get away from in the Coral Coronation Cup Final, tonight's feature event at Romford Stadium, live on Sky Sports Racing and attheraces.com.


Mark Wallis's classy sort was ante-post favourite for the £10,000 Category One competition but heads into the 575m final having been displaced as fastest in the event after Cooladerry Dust's runaway semi-final victory seven days ago, with the latter now lining up as one of two Nathan Hunt-trained runners.

A first-bend lead for local runner Cooladerry Dust would certainly put Newinn Destiny under real pressure, as might an early advantage for Miami Bullet after Paul Young's dog also impressed in the semi-finals. Another local hope, he is vindicating the promise shown when reaching the Maiden Derby final at Towcester.

Untold Paanga, the other Nathan Hunt runner, also packs a punch early and he, too, will eye a pillar-to-post victory. Tromora Rex (John Mullins) is bred to stay and finishes fast, while Joes Sagar (Belinda Green) has the draw should his rivals crowd up inside.

Either way the start looks absolutely crucial, but New Destiny has shown the ability to win from off the front - as in the heats - and from the off the pace in the semi-finals. The safe haven of the rails gives her two chances therefore potentially and Wallis could be set for his fifth Coronation Cup success.

Romford also stages the final of the Romford Friday Night 500 Standard over 400m and last week's heats suggests a hugely competitive affair. Value preference is for well-drawn Stonepark Champ (9.11) for a very much in-form Maxine Locke kennel, albeit a fast start is essential given lots of speed into the turn. Trap six might work the oracle for him.

Earlier, Baywatch Bullet (8.54) looks good for Hove trainer Belinda Green. A draw outside Essex Vase trainer Roxys Bullet rates a positive, although keeping tabs with impressive Coronation Cup heat winner Ballymac Diana might be key should the latter trap well. However, the all-round speed of the Kent St Leger third is preferred.

Zoomey Saoirse (7.27) can star in the first of the night's open races. Nathan Hunt's bitch has a good record at Romford and showed herself to be in good heart with a smart show in a Monmore sprint last week. The draw inside looks an added bonus and a first-bend lead looks a distinct possibility after which she can make her rivals see red!
